Manny Pacquiao urged to take on Conor McGregor in retirement fight

Manny Pacquiao's legion of fans want him to take on UFC star Conor McGregor in retirement fight. That is the view of the Filipino's adviser Jayke Joson. He expects the eight-division world champion to announce his plans shortly. Pacquiao last fought in July 2019 when he outpointed Keith Thurman but has seen his planned return disrupted by the coronavirus crisis. According to Joson, there is only one opponent which interests Pacquiao's fans in his homeland. "I have talked to nine out of ten Filipinos and they really like UFC star Conor McGregor as the senator’s last opponent. This is before he leaves professional boxing for good," he told The Manila Standard. "I think we will know about Sen. Pacquiao’s plans in boxing as soon as the COVID-19 virus crisis is over. "For the senator, this is not the time for a boxing fight. It’s really up to the senator when he will retire from boxing but many Filipinos want our senator to take on McGregor because that will be a great fight."
